ЛБ
Лена Большакова

программирование в С++

Вычислить значение
функции y во всех точках интервала х [-5 ; 5]
с шагом h=0.01

x3 + 1 если
x <= - 3

Y= x(1+2x) если
- 3 < x < = 4

tg x если x > 4

Алла
Алла

и в чем проблема собственно, вам программа нужна?

АБ
Алексей Бородин

Вот пример кода вашей задачи в C++. Вывод осуществляется в консоль и файл:

#include
#include
#include

using namespace std;

int main()
{
double x = -5, y;
ofstream file("results.txt", ios::out);

while (x <= 5) {
y = (x <= -3) ? pow(x, 3.0) + 1 : (x > 4) ? tan(x) : x * (1 + 2 * x);

cout << "y = f(" << x << ") = " << y << endl;
file << "y = f(" << x << ") = " << y << endl;

x += 0.01;
}

file.close();

return 0;
}

Похожие вопросы
Является ли "программирование в excel" программированием.
Программирование, С++
Программирование на С#
Программирование на С
что значит <> в информатике?? программирование! программирование!
Программирование на С++
Программирование)))))
программирование
с#, программирование
С++ Программирование.